At Hartford station, ticket purchase is straightforward, with a ticket office open Monday through Sunday, accommodating early birds and late shoppers alike. Weekdays see the ticket office opening as early as 6:00 AM. While online ticket collection is simplified with available machines, accessibility can be an issue as these machines aren't adapted for users with disabilities. Don't worry, for staff assistance is on-hand during ticket office hours, ready to help you navigate your journey with ease.
Facilities at the station provide the essentials. Although the station lacks amenities like shops or refreshment facilities, there are seating areas, and toilets available during ticket office hours, ensuring basic comfort while you wait. Accessibility services are geared towards ensuring passengers can travel confidently, with step-free access to platforms facilitated by ramps, and assistance available via hard-working staff noted for their diligence and readiness to help at customer help points around the station.
Hartford station is well connected with local transport links, making your arrival and departure seamless. For times when rail replacement is necessary, services run from designated bus stops adjacent to the station car park. Local taxi services offer various options, including Station Taxis and Redcab, ensuring you can always find convenient onward travel.
For those who prefer cycling, Hartford station offers bicycle storage though without shelters, and if you’re opting for a drive, parking is ample with 77 spaces, including 3 accessible spots. A reminder, parking payments can be made via the Saba Parking UK app or at pay machines onsite.

At Woodmansterne Station, you'll find a range of amenities designed to make your journey as smooth as possible. While the ticket office opens weekdays from 06:10 to 10:40, rest assured that there are automated ticket machines ready to serve you outside these hours. For added convenience, you can collect tickets bought online directly from the station's ticket machines. Smartcard users will be pleased to know that smartcard validators are available, ensuring a swift passage through the station.
In terms of accessibility, Woodmansterne might present some challenges as it does not have step-free access, so plan accordingly if mobility is a concern. Helpful station staff are on hand during specific hours on weekdays, ready to assist with any queries or needs you might have. Despite the absence of waiting rooms, there is seating available for travelers on the platform.
If you're cycling to the station, there are 10 secure bicycle stands sheltered and monitored by CCTV to ensure your bike's safety while you travel. While there are no on-site shops or refreshment facilities to speak of, the station provides an ATM for any quick cash needs you may have.
Beyond the tracks, Woodmansterne Station connects you to broader transport routes. For those needing bus services, detailed onward travel information and maps are available at the station. This makes planning your journey beyond the train a seamless experience.
